qasdfdsaq 09-03-2012 12:09

Re: I got this weird letter from BT ...
 
Indeed. BT are pro-actively replacing modems where the old(er) revisions are known to sometimes overheat. A more reliable (and less prone to overheating) modem is not a bad thing, and hey, they've admitted responsibility and are doing it FOC to you with no loss of service (straight up engineer swap).

The wording of the letter is a bit.. colourful... but they're taking their service seriously and doing something about it before you complain, which not all providers would.
